Temanggung coffee Arabica and Robusta

Temanggung coffee is famous for its exceptional quality, originating from the fertile volcanic soil and cool climate of the Temanggung region in Central Java, Indonesia. Two main varieties of coffee are cultivated here: Arabica and Robusta, each with its own unique characteristics.

Temanggung Arabica Coffee

Temanggung Arabica coffee has a smooth and complex flavor profile. Its bright acidity, with hints of fresh fruit such as citrus or berry, provides a refreshing sensation on the palate. Temanggung Arabica also has a fragrant aroma and deep, elegant taste, often with nuances of chocolate, nuts, or floral notes. With a lower caffeine content compared to Robusta, Temanggung Arabica is perfect for coffee lovers who seek a gentle yet refreshing flavor.

Temanggung Robusta Coffee

Temanggung Robusta coffee has a stronger, bolder character. It offers a more intense and slightly bitter taste compared to Arabica, with a higher caffeine content, making it an ideal choice for those who enjoy a powerful and energizing coffee. Temanggung Robusta is also known for its thicker body and often has dominant earthy or woody flavors, with a subtle spicy or herbal undertone. Its aroma is sharper and more distinctive.

Both Arabica and Robusta varieties from Temanggung are gaining popularity both domestically and internationally as part of Indonesia's proud coffee heritage, showcasing the region's rich natural resources and ideal growing conditions.
